Product Information

Butadiene sulfone is a versatile chemical compound recognized for its unique properties and applications in various industries. This sulfone derivative is primarily utilized as a reagent in organic synthesis, particularly in the production of sulfonamides and other sulfur-containing compounds. Its ability to act as a sulfonating agent makes it invaluable in the pharmaceutical industry, where it is employed in the synthesis of active pharmaceutical ingredients (APIs) and intermediates. Additionally, butadiene sulfone is used in polymer chemistry, contributing to the development of specialty polymers with enhanced thermal and chemical resistance.

Researchers and industry professionals appreciate butadiene sulfone for its stability and reactivity, which facilitate efficient chemical transformations. Its application extends to the production of agrochemicals, where it plays a role in the formulation of pesticides and herbicides. The compound's unique structure allows for selective reactions, making it a preferred choice for chemists looking to optimize their synthetic pathways. With its broad range of applications and benefits, butadiene sulfone stands out as a crucial building block in modern chemical synthesis.

Synonyms
3-Sulfolene, 2,5-Dihydrothiophene-1,1-dioxide
CAS Number
77-79-2
Purity
≥ 27% (Sulfur content)
Molecular Formula
C4H6O2S
Molecular Weight
118.15
MDL Number
MFCD00005481
PubChem ID
6498
Melting Point
65 - 67 °C
Appearance
White crystalline powder
Conditions
Store at RT

Applications

Butadiene sulfone is widely utilized in research focused on:

  • Polymer Production: It serves as a key intermediate in the synthesis of various polymers, enhancing their thermal and mechanical properties, making it valuable in the plastics industry.
  • Pharmaceutical Development: This compound is used in the synthesis of pharmaceutical agents, contributing to the development of drugs with improved efficacy and reduced side effects.
  • Chemical Synthesis: It acts as a versatile reagent in organic synthesis, enabling the formation of complex molecules in research laboratories, which is essential for developing new materials.
  • Adhesives and Sealants: Butadiene sulfone is incorporated into formulations for adhesives and sealants, providing enhanced bonding strength and durability in construction and automotive applications.
  • Environmental Applications: It is explored for its potential in wastewater treatment processes, helping to remove pollutants effectively, thus contributing to environmental sustainability efforts.
